Output df21b386fe67cff67186f13c451caa867e2ed36dc564e23db9e468cdebb6b79f:0

value
173179
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87bd66f839b2ad912fde41f87b9f09ce6420b315 OP_EQUAL
address
3E4k3LZriuau1xBNUYCAWU2nkWoXukNCxf
transaction
df21b386fe67cff67186f13c451caa867e2ed36dc564e23db9e468cdebb6b79f
confirmations
351000
spent
true